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Carrabelle Apartments

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Carrabelle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Carrabelle is $1,267.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Carrabelle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Carrabelle is a 2,279 square feet unit starting from $1,492 at Lakeside at Southwood.

What is the average size for Carrabelle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Carrabelle is currently at 848 sq ft.
